Josh Kun is a professor in the Annenberg School for Communication & Journalism and the Department of American Studies & Ethnicity at USC, where he also directs the Popular Music Project at the Norman Lear Center. He is the author ofAudiotopia: Music, Race, and Americaand co-author (with Roger Bennett) of And You Shall Know Us by the Trail of Our Vinyl: The Jewish Past As Told by the Records We’ve Loved and Lost. He is a contributor to the New York Times andLos Angeles. He is also a co-founder of the Idelsohn Society for Musical Preservation, a nonprofit Jewish record label and digital archive.
